Fir filter design methods pdf

The parksmcclellan method inaccurately called remez by matlab is probably the most widely used fir filter design method. For the frequency sampling method of fir filter design, to design a mpoint fir filter we. In the beginning, the windowing method and the frequency sampling methods are discussed in detail with their merits and demerits. Pdf performance analysis of fir digital filter design technique. Fir filter design programs come in three broad categories. The material for this module is taken from antoniou. There is available an algorithmic design procedure which generates optimum equiripple fir filter designs.

The methods to design lowcomplexity fir filters, namely frm 16, ft 17 and pps 11, as well as the pi. The method 11 is based on wide bandwidth and linear phase fir filters with piecewise polynomialsinusoidal pps impulse response. Design examples of fir filters using the window method. Design examples of fir filters using the window method july 26, 2016 by steve arar in this article, we will discuss several design examples of fir filters using the window method. Window method for fir filter design spectral audio. Digital filter are widely used in the world of communication and computation. Iir fir rational transfer function polynomial transfer function can accurately emulate continuoustime systems less accurate for emulation of. This article gives several design examples of fir filters using the window technique. The general fir filter ece 2610 signals and systems 510 note this definition holds for an y discretetime filter, not just fir filters example.

On the other hand to design a digital finite impulse response fir filter that satisfying all the required conditions. Digital filter design supplement to lecture notes on fir filters. Nov 05, 2016 video lecture on design of fir filter using frequency sampling method from finite impulse response fir filters chapter of discrete time signals processing for electronics engineering students. Pdf practical fir filter design in matlab semantic scholar. It is an iteration algorithm that accepts filter specifications in terms of passband and stopband frequencies, passband ripple, and stopband attenuation. While i mention this technique only briefly in the lecture. In this chapter fir filter design will be illustrated by considering the movingaverager filter, the frequency sampling method of design, and frequencydomain filter. Figure 3 illustrates the design by the equiripple method using the matlab fda.

Hai all, which fir filter design method is used to design a nonsymmetric lp fir filter as the following method will give linear phase i. Table 2, to design a type i lowpass filter using the frequency sampling method. Fir filter classes hand design methods fir filter classes linear phase fir filter linear phase conditions on hk linear phase location of poleszeros special filter types fir direct and transposed forms colorado state university dept of electrical and computer engineering ece423 16 21. The method used in the design process of the filter depends upon the implementation and specifications. Digital filter design techniques fall into either iir or fir approaches. Firstly, as shown in figure 2, there is no feedback loop in the structure of an fir filter. Well also briefly discuss the advantages of fir filters over iir designs, e. In the beginning, the windowing method and the frequency sampling methods are discussed in. Fir filters chapter home college of engineering and. There are many advantages and disadvantages of the design methods.

Practical fir filter design in matlab r oakland university. Secondly, an fir filter can provide a linearphase response. This lecture introduces the three primary design techniques, specifically the window method, the frequency sampling method, and the algorithmic design of optimum filters. Each method offers its own way of approximating the desired response, where, depending upon the purpose of the filter, one method may be better suited for a particular design. There are two methods for smoothing a sequence of numbers in order to approx imate a lowpass filter. Natick, ma 01760, usa march 31, 2003 abstract this tutorial whitepaper illustrates practical aspects of fir. This is a well known failure mode in fir filter design using the remez exchange algorithm 176,224. Discrete filters are implemented using software or dedicated hardware and. Efficient design methods for fir digital filters semantic.

Design filters given customized magnitude and phase specifications. Frequency sampling method an overview sciencedirect topics. Meanwhile, for an iir filter, we need to check the stability. We will focus on designing causal digital filters, since those can be. The window method basically begins with a desired unit. The design process starts with necessities and specifications the fir filter. Design of fir filter using frequency sampling method. Design techniques for fir digital filters are generally carried out directly in the discretetime domain. Impulse response truncation the simplest design method, has undesirable frequency domaincharacteristics, not very useful but. The tutorial focuses on practical aspects of filter design and. It is easily understood in terms of the convolution theorem for fourier transforms, making it instructive to study after the fourier theorems and windows for spectrum analysis. Pdf comparison of different techniques to design of filter.

A practical and accessible guide to understanding digital signal processingintroduction to digital signal processing and filter design was developed and finetuned from the authors twentyfive years of experience teaching classes in digital signal processing. The window method for digital filter design is fast, convenient, and robust, but generally suboptimal. In other words, lter design means choosing the number and locations of the zeros and poles, or equivalently the number and values of the lter coefcients, and thus hz, hn, h. In this section, we first summarize the design procedures of the window design, frequency sampling design, and optimal design methods, and then discuss the selection of the particular filter for typical applications. In the beginning, the windowing method and the frequency sampling methods are. Fourier series method ends of the window sequence by using the raised cosine frequency sampling method window method the hann window named after the most of these design techniques suffer from some kinds. Filtering changes the frequency content of an input signal. Digital filter design supplement to lecture notes on fir. There is a great flexibility in shaping their magnitude response 4. The parksmcclellan fir filter design algorithm is perhaps the most popular and widely used fir filter design methodology. This effect is known as the gibbs phenomenon and is illustrated in figure 4. The design of nonlinear or timevarying systems is generally more complicated, and often more case specic. Design of fir filter using hamming window request pdf.

This tutorial whitepaper illustrates practical aspects of fir filter design and fixedpoint implementation along with the algorithms available in the filter design toolbox and the signal processing toolboxfor this purpose. Lecture 17 design of fir digital filters mit opencourseware. Window method for fir filter design spectral audio signal. Design a lowpass digital lter to be used in an ad hz da structure that will have a 3 db cuto at 30. The design parameters for the filter are the frequency at which the peak or notch is desired, and either the 3db bandwidth or the filters qfactor. May 28, 2008 hai all, which fir filter design method is used to design a nonsymmetric lp fir filter as the following method will give linear phase i. Design of fir filter using frequency sampling technique. Digital filter design supplement to lecture notes on fir filters danilo p. In the discretetime domain, two types of filters designs are. Introduction to digital signal processing and filter design.

Infinite impulse response an overview sciencedirect topics. The fact that welldefined equations are often available for. The standard approximation methods that work well for continuoustime iir filters do not lead to simple closedform design formulas when these methods are applied directly to the discretetime iir case. Fir filter design techniques arojit roychowdhury roll no. Due to not having a feedback loop, an fir filter is inherently stable. Chapter 4 design of fir filters newcastle university. Trick to reach at answer before solving integrals and save.

Introduction to digital signal processing and filter. Although its possible to design fir filters using manual methods, it is a whole lot easier just to use a fir filter design program. The filter designer app is a user interface for designing and analyzing filters quickly. In this paper various fir filter design techniques are used and compared with optimal design techniques. Pdf cost analysis of different digital fir filter design. Pdf this paper discusses different approaches of fir filters. The next example shows how filters designed with firls and firpm reflect these different schemes. Moreover, given these specifications, by increasing the filter order, it is possible to obtain designs that more closely approximate an ideal filter.

The saw filter, which faithfully realizes the arbitrarily specified amplitude and group. Low pass fir filter was designed using rectangular window step by step solved sum. Digital signal processing introduction to filter design. The app enables you to design digital fir or iir filters by setting filter specifications, by importing filters from your matlab workspace, or by adding, moving or deleting poles and zeros. The emphasis is mostly on lowpass filters, but many of the results apply to other filter types as well. Then the output of every filter is sampled and encoded. This report deals with some of the techniques used to design fir filters. Pdf fir filters implementation approaches researchgate. These methods offer a very high reduction in the required number of multiplier coefficients compared to the direct design based on parksmcclellan algorithm. A unique feature of this book is a complete chapter on the use of a matlabr tool, known as the fda filter design and analysis tool, to investigate the effect of finite word length and different formats of quantization, different realization structures, and. Optimization technique which is used to design filter is. Trick for designing fir filter using window method lpf. Design of fir digital filter the transfer function of fir digital.

Consider a 30th order lowpass fir filter with a passband frequency of 370 hz, a stopband frequency of 430 hz, and sample rate of 2 khz. Digital filter designers filter design methods include the classic algorithms for fir and iir filter design. Furthermore, a digital filter with a symmetrical impulse response has a linear phase characteristic, and therefore in this case there is no phase distortion imposed by the filter. Cost analysis of different digital fir filter design methods. The filter design methods provided in the dfd toolkits include kaiser window, dolphchebyshev window, and equiripple for fir filters. Furthermore, a digital filter with a symmetrical impulse. Comparison of different techniques to design of filter. Introduction to filter design techniques choosing between iir and fir choosing between iir and fir is critical since it determines the characteristics of the lter and the available design methods. Nonrecursive digital filters have a finite impulse response fir sequence, and they are inherently stable. Iir filters design from an analogue prototype given filter specifications, direct determination of filter coefficients is too complex welldeveloped design methods exist for analogue lowpass filters almost all methods rely on converting an analogue filter to a digital one 4. There are two design methods available for this particular set of specifications.

Custom magnitude and phase design specifications are used for the equalization of magnitude and phase distortions found in data transmission systems channel equalization or in oversampled adc compensation for nonideal hardware characteristics for example. The simulated frequency response of the designed filters will be compared with the target specifications. A design method of fir filters suitable for saw filters. In addition, the dfd toolkit has some special filter design vis. Introduction to digital signal processing and filter design pdf. Video lecture on design of fir filter using frequency sampling method from finite impulse response fir filters chapter of discrete time. Mandic department of electrical and electronic engineering imperial college london d. Design of fir filters university of newcastle upon tyne page 4. Design of fir and iir filters practical methods for hardware implementation. Practical introduction to digital filter design matlab.

Following a stepbystep approach, students and professionals quickly master the fundamental concepts and applications of discretetime. The first two design procedures generally do not result in optimum filter designs. An fir filter has two important advantages over an iir design. The lter is required to have linear phase and the system will use sampling rate of 100 samplessecond. Fir filters digital fir filters cannot be derived from analog filters rational analog filters cannot have a finite impulse response. Thus, it is very significant to elect the right method for fir filter design. Practical fir filter design in matlab r revision 1. Finally, well go over an introduction to designing fir filters via the window method. Optimal filter design method among the three methods the window method is always preferred because of its relative simplicity as compared to other methods and ease of use. Fundamentals and efficient design methods 447 hilbert transformers and halfband filters will be highlighted but, at the same time, the complete introductory explanation will be kept as simple as possible. Pandey abstract this report deals with some of the techniques used to design fir filters. In such design methods, the coefficients of the fir filter are approximated iteratively.